excel表格两个怎么关联

excel表格两个怎么关联

在Excel中,您可以使用多种方法将两个表格关联起来,例如使用VLOOKUP函数、INDEX和MATCH函数、Power Query功能、数据透视表等。今天我们将重点介绍其中的几种方法:VLOOKUP函数、INDEX和MATCH函数以及Power Query功能。

1、VLOOKUP函数是Excel中最常用的查找函数之一,适用于从一个表格中查找特定的值并返回相应的值。2、INDEX和MATCH函数结合使用可以提供比VLOOKUP更灵活的查找功能,尤其是在处理多列数据时。3、Power Query功能提供了更强大的数据处理和整合能力,可以轻松地将多个表格合并在一起。

一、VLOOKUP函数

VLOOKUP函数是Excel中用于在表格中查找数据的一种方法。它的基本语法是:VLOOKUP(lookup_value, table_array, col_index_num, [range_lookup]),其中lookup_value是要查找的值,table_array是包含数据的表格,col_index_num是要返回的列的索引,range_lookup是一个可选参数,确定是否进行精确匹配。

1.1 VLOOKUP函数的基本使用方法

在一个简单的例子中,假设我们有两个表格,一个是“产品信息表”,另一个是“库存表”。我们需要将“产品信息表”中的价格信息关联到“库存表”中。

  1. 打开包含两个表格的Excel文件。
  2. 在“库存表”中,选择一个空白列作为价格列。
  3. 在第一行的价格列中输入以下公式:
    =VLOOKUP(A2, '产品信息表'!A:B, 2, FALSE)

  4. 按Enter键,然后将公式复制到价格列的其余单元格中。

这个公式的意思是:在“产品信息表”中查找“库存表”中A2单元格的值,并返回该值在“产品信息表”中的第二列的对应值。

1.2 VLOOKUP函数的优缺点

优点:

  • 简单易用,适合处理小规模数据。
  • 适用于查找单列数据。

缺点:

  • 当数据量很大时,性能可能较差。
  • 无法查找左侧的数据。
  • 只能查找第一个匹配的值,无法处理重复值。

二、INDEX和MATCH函数

INDEX和MATCH函数的结合使用可以弥补VLOOKUP函数的一些不足。INDEX函数返回表格中指定位置的值,而MATCH函数返回查找值在表格中的位置。

2.1 INDEX和MATCH函数的基本使用方法

假设我们仍然使用前面的“产品信息表”和“库存表”作为示例。

  1. 在“库存表”中的价格列的第一行输入以下公式:
    =INDEX('产品信息表'!B:B, MATCH(A2, '产品信息表'!A:A, 0))

  2. 按Enter键,然后将公式复制到价格列的其余单元格中。

这个公式的意思是:在“产品信息表”中查找“库存表”中A2单元格的值,并返回该值在“产品信息表”中的第二列的对应值。

2.2 INDEX和MATCH函数的优缺点

优点:

  • 比VLOOKUP更灵活,可以查找左侧的数据。
  • 处理大规模数据时性能更好。
  • 适用于查找多列数据。

缺点:

  • 公式较复杂,初学者可能不易掌握。

三、Power Query功能

Power Query是Excel中的一个强大的数据处理工具,可以轻松地将多个表格合并在一起。

3.1 使用Power Query合并表格

  1. 打开包含两个表格的Excel文件。
  2. 选择“数据”选项卡,然后点击“获取数据”。
  3. 选择“从文件”->“从工作簿”。
  4. 选择包含两个表格的Excel文件,然后点击“导入”。
  5. 在Navigator窗口中,选择要合并的两个表格,然后点击“加载”。
  6. 在Power Query编辑器中,选择“合并查询”。
  7. 在合并查询窗口中,选择两个表格和要匹配的列,然后点击“确定”。
  8. 合并完成后,点击“关闭并加载”。

3.2 Power Query功能的优缺点

优点:

  • 功能强大,适用于处理复杂的数据处理和合并任务。
  • 操作界面友好,易于使用。
  • 可以处理大规模数据。

缺点:

  • 需要一定的学习成本,初学者可能需要一些时间来掌握。

四、数据透视表

数据透视表是一种强大的数据分析工具,可以快速汇总和分析数据。通过数据透视表,可以轻松地将两个表格中的数据关联在一起。

4.1 使用数据透视表关联表格

  1. 打开包含两个表格的Excel文件。
  2. 选择“插入”选项卡,然后点击“数据透视表”。
  3. 在创建数据透视表窗口中,选择要分析的表格,然后点击“确定”。
  4. 在数据透视表字段列表中,选择要分析的字段,然后将其拖动到合适的位置。
  5. 使用数据透视表工具进行数据分析和汇总。

4.2 数据透视表的优缺点

优点:

  • 功能强大,适用于复杂的数据分析和汇总任务。
  • 操作界面友好,易于使用。
  • 可以处理大规模数据。

缺点:

  • 需要一定的学习成本,初学者可能需要一些时间来掌握。

五、总结

将两个Excel表格关联起来的方法有很多,本文主要介绍了VLOOKUP函数、INDEX和MATCH函数、Power Query功能以及数据透视表。每种方法都有其优缺点,选择适合的方法可以提高工作效率。

VLOOKUP函数适用于简单的查找任务,INDEX和MATCH函数提供了更灵活的查找功能,Power Query功能适用于复杂的数据处理和合并任务,数据透视表则是进行数据分析和汇总的强大工具。根据具体的需求选择适合的方法,可以有效地解决表格关联的问题。

相关问答FAQs:

1. 如何在Excel表格中实现两个表格的关联?
在Excel表格中,可以通过使用VLOOKUP函数来实现两个表格的关联。通过指定一个共同的键值,VLOOKUP函数可以在一个表格中查找与另一个表格中的相应键值匹配的数据。这样可以实现在一个表格中显示另一个表格中的相关数据。

2. 如何在Excel中将两个表格进行合并?
如果您想将两个表格中的数据合并在一起,可以使用Excel的数据透视表功能。首先,将两个表格的数据分别放在不同的工作表中,然后选择其中一个工作表中的数据,点击"数据"选项卡上的"透视表"按钮。在透视表字段列表中,将另一个工作表中的数据字段拖动到透视表中,即可合并两个表格的数据。

3. 如何在Excel中通过公式实现两个表格的关联?
除了使用VLOOKUP函数外,还可以使用其他公式实现两个表格的关联。例如,可以使用INDEX和MATCH函数组合来查找两个表格中的相关数据。通过将MATCH函数用于查找共同的键值,并将INDEX函数用于返回相应的数据,可以实现在一个表格中显示另一个表格中的相关数据。这种方法更加灵活,可以应用于更复杂的关联关系。

文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4790094

(0)
Edit2Edit2
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部